2. Types of Rear Bumpers

I discovered that there are several types of rear bumpers available for the 2013 GMC Sierra:

  • OEM Bumpers: These are original equipment manufacturer parts. I liked the idea of maintaining the factory look and fit, so OEM was on my list.
  • Aftermarket Bumpers: These come in various styles and materials. I found options made from steel, aluminum, and even fiberglass. Aftermarket bumpers often offer more customization, which appealed to me.
  • Off-Road Bumpers: If I planned on taking my Sierra off the beaten path, I realized I might want a rugged off-road bumper that could withstand harsh conditions.

3. Materials Matter

While browsing through options, I noticed that the material of the bumper played a significant role in durability and weight.

  • Steel Bumpers: Known for their strength, I found them to be ideal for heavy-duty use, especially for off-roading.
  • Aluminum Bumpers: Lighter than steel, they offer good corrosion resistance, which was a bonus for me since I live in a region with harsh winters.
  • Plastic and Fiberglass Bumpers: These were lightweight and often more affordable, but I was concerned about their durability over time.

4. Style and Finish

For me, aesthetics were important. I wanted my truck to look good while being functional. I looked into various styles, including:

  • Standard Bumpers: Simple and clean, these offered a factory-like appearance.
  • Custom Bumpers: I found some with unique designs that could give my truck a more aggressive look.
  • Finish Options: Powder-coated finishes are popular for their durability and resistance to rust. I made sure to consider this when selecting my bumper.

6. Price Range

Setting a budget was crucial for me. Rear bumpers for the 2013 GMC Sierra can vary significantly in price. OEM bumpers typically ranged from $300 to $700, while aftermarket options could be found for as low as $200 or as high as $1,500 depending on the brand and features. I made sure to weigh the cost against the quality and features offered.
